The IX IFK Uruguay Summer Camp

The IX IFK Uruguay Summer Camp was held on March 6-8, 2020

Nine training sessions technically led by Sensei German Caballo – IFK Uruguay Country Representative – and Sensei Jeovaldo Barreto – IFK Brazil Country Representative -, gathered 38 karatekas from all Uruguayan Dojos and a team from Brazil.

Training sessions in the tatami were coupled with others on the beach and in the forest.
Additionally, exams for kyu grades – from 10th to 1st – and Ni Dan took place at the camp, with 19 students who successfully earned their new grades.
